Synopsis

Pale Horse Coming is a fictional work by Stephen Hunter, published in 2001. Pale Horse Coming is a raw and visceral thriller that explores the violence to which some people resort when society fails to eliminate injustice. It is the second novel in the series featuring Hunter's character Earl Swagger.
